Zelenskyy Rejects Associate Status, Demands Full EU Membership Accession.
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y has officially rejected proposals for 'associate' EU membership, arguing it would leave Kyiv voiceless. He insists that recent political shifts in Hungary offer a prime opportunity for full, meaningful integration into the bloc.
Signs of De-escalation: Putin Signals Potential End to Ukraine Conflict.
Russian President Vladimir Putin has hinted that the conflict in Ukraine is nearing a conclusion, while expressing openness to meeting President Zelenskyy in a neutral territory once a comprehensive peace deal is finalized. These developments coincide with a three-day ceasefire and a major prisoner exchange brokered following diplomatic intervention.
From Aid Recipient to Global Mentor: How Ukraine is Redefining Modern Warfare.
Ukraine has transitioned from a security consumer to a provider, with NATO and global allies now integrating Ukrainian combat tactics, drone warfare expertise, and production innovations into their own military strategies.
Spain, Ireland, and Slovenia Lead EU Push to Challenge Israel Association Agreement.
Spain, Ireland, and Slovenia have formally requested that the European Union debate suspending its association agreement with Israel, citing persistent human rights violations in Gaza and the West Bank.
